Dar Hamar Emergency Room Warns of Deteriorating Humanitarian Conditions for Displaced People from West Kordofan

Al-Nuhud – Mashaweer

The Dar Hamar Emergency Room has warned that displaced people arriving from West Kordofan State are facing extremely difficult humanitarian conditions in displacement centers in the city of El Obeid, amid a growing number of residents and limited available resources.

The Emergency Room stated that the camps are severely overcrowded and suffering from a significant shortage of tents and essential shelter supplies. It also highlighted challenges in the mechanisms for distributing humanitarian assistance, resulting in aid failing to reach the most vulnerable families.

The organization further warned of the deterioration of basic services within the camps, particularly in the areas of healthcare, access to safe drinking water, and education.
